My novel, Prairie Hill, is available free on Amazon.com and its international sites today and tomorrow. Prairie Hill is a warmhearted and romantic novel set in the Midwest. There are no vampires, no zombies, no murders or evil extra-terrestrial beings. Well-rounded characters struggle to come to terms with difficult situations, learn from each other, and help each other via compassion and love. That said, Prairie Hill is not a sentimental novel, but will appeal to those who enjoy realistic fiction featuring likeable characters and a vivid setting well worth visiting.
